- ngearftardNov 08, 2018Luminary
Your Arris TM1602 modem has an Intel Puma 6 chipset that has a design flaw that greatly affects connectivity (cannot be patched with firmware updates). I had one too, and all connectivity issues went away once I replaced it with a BroadCom chipset-based modem. Check with your ISP to find out which modems they allow before buying another one.
